Glenn S. Grothman is an American politician serving as the U.S. Representative for Wisconsin's 6th congressional district since January 6, 2015. A member of the Republican Party, Grothman has focused on issues such as fiscal responsibility, education reform, and government accountability during his time in office. He has been an advocate for reducing federal spending and has expressed strong opinions on various social issues.
